logo

Output 314efc6570796f6a094b0c3192978ef126577740dcd92ce5cc21c5db74e69c05:7

value
66546
script pubkey
OP_0 OP_PUSHBYTES_20 43e827dd43d0378d174d515bb4ba51de87782479
address
bc1qg05z0h2r6qmc696d29dmfwj3m6rhsfre2aqhzf
transaction
314efc6570796f6a094b0c3192978ef126577740dcd92ce5cc21c5db74e69c05